What does an Ecommerce Agency do?

An Ecommerce Agency helps businesses build, optimize, and grow their online stores by offering services such as website development, digital marketing, conversion rate optimization, and marketplace management. These agencies work with platforms like Shopify, WooCommerce, and Magento to create seamless shopping experiences. Their goal is to increase online sales, improve customer engagement, and enhance brand visibility using data-driven strategies.

What types of teams or specialists do professionals typically work with at an ecommerce agency?

At an ecommerce agency, you will often collaborate with cross-functional teams that may include digital marketers, web developers, graphic designers, copywriters, SEO specialists, and account managers. Depending on the size of the agency and client needs, you could be involved in joint strategy sessions, campaign launches, or troubleshooting website issues alongside these specialists. This environment promotes ongoing learning and professional growth, as you gain exposure to various aspects of ecommerce business operations. Teamwork is key, as delivering seamless client experiences often relies on the expertise and input of multiple disciplines.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Ecommerce Agency position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a professional within an ecommerce agency, you need expertise in digital marketing, online sales strategies, and data analytics, typically supported by a relevant degree or industry certifications. Familiarity with ecommerce platforms like Shopify, Magento, or WooCommerce, as well as tools such as Google Analytics and PPC ad managers, is essential. Effective communication, adaptability, and a collaborative mindset are key soft skills that foster success in a fast-paced, client-focused environment. These skills are crucial for delivering measurable results to clients, optimizing digital storefronts, and staying competitive in the dynamic ecommerce sector.

Toho International, Inc. is the U.S. subsidiary of Toho Co, Ltd, a prestigious Japanese entertainment studio renowned for its development, production, exhibition, and distribution of captivating live-action and anime content, including motion pictures, television, and theater. We focus on managing and commercializing Toho's intellectual property portfolio across multiple channels, including digital commerce.
